> Just trying to think if there is anything else that should go in the list...
Syntax highlighting, CheckUser, Cite, and ConfirmEdit/SpamBlacklist come to
mind, but I don't think any of them is as essential as ParserFunctions.  Should
the standard bundle be as slim as possible, or should it include all of the
most common extensions?

I agree that ParserFunctions should be bundled, in any event.
